PNWR Harbor Turn Chase - Part 4 [Linnton (Harbor Siding to United Jct.)] On a very nice Saturday morning of May 16th, the Harbor Turn takes off from Tigard onroute to Harbor in Linnton, Oregon. The Harbor had PNWR 2314 (GP39-2), PNWR 2303 (GP39-2), and PNWR 2306 (GP39-2) that day and I decided to chase this train on it's adventure. This was my first actual chase of a frieght train and I had over 70 minutes captured to edit. Since I can't post one, 70 minute video, I'm splitting my chase up into about five parts. In part 4, the Harbor Turn arrives at Harbor Siding and makes the interchange with the Linnton Switcher, PNWR 3052 (SD40-2) and PNWR 3004 (GP40). Once that was all done and dandy, the Harbor again takes off through United Jct., headed back from Banks, so it can be turned and head back for Tirgard to end the day.
